Chicago Options Program

There are 101 ways to make an impression with MBA students and attract top talent. The Chicago Options Program brings those opportunities together for you.

The Chicago Options Program enables corporations to sponsor high-visibility, student-focused events and programs. Sponsorship is a great way for companies to identify and attract top talent by supporting activities for students interested in their industry.

How can my company participate?

Very simply! Your first step is to review the potential sponsorship opportunities, grouped below by programmatic area and student group. Choose the events or activities that will advance your recruiting or marketing strategy by offering exposure to the students or Chicago GSB constituency you are most interested in engaging. Once you have identified your best options, we will be happy to facilitate your sponsorship and confirm details for the event.

Support Student Group Activities

More than 60 Full-Time MBA student groups , as well as 16 active Part-Time student groups , host a wide range of outstanding professional conferences and popular social programs through the academic year. These events would not be possible without the generous support of corporate partners.
